#coding=UTF-8 N=int(input()) mojir=input() #総当たりしたらO(N^2) #隣り合うのにしたらO(N) hyo=mojir.split(" ") hyoon=list(range(0,N,1)) for idx in range(0,N,1): hyoon[idx]=int(hyo[idx]) #remove dup hyon=list(set(hyoon)) myon=sorted(hyon) #対称 dist=[] for idx in range(0,len(myon)-1,1): dist.append(myon[idx+1]-myon[idx]) #print(dist) if len(dist) != 0: print(min(dist)) else: print(0)